Interview & Document Verification
Candidates who score the minimum qualifying marks in the online test will be shortlisted for the interview based on the number of vacancies.
- Generally, the number of candidates called for the interview is three times the number of advertised vacancies, but if the number of candidates is less than 3 times the number of advertised vacancies, then all candidates who qualify in the online test may be called for the interview.
- The weightage given to the online test and interview is 90% and 10% respectively.
- There will be document verification at the time of Interview. Only after the successful completion of the Document Verification process, candidates will be allowed for the interview. Candidature of a candidate will be cancelled if the candidate is unable to produce valid documents.
- Valid documents (as prescribed in the official notification) should be produced during document verification.
- Candidates can download their call letter for the interview from the official website of the FCI i.e. fci.gov.in. The venue, time & date of interview and document verification will be given in the call letter for the interview.
- The FCI will not entertain any requests pertaining to change in date, venue etc. of Interview.
- The Food Corporation of India (FCI) can change the date/ venue/ time/ etc. of the Interview.
- Candidates will be selected based on the marks scored in the online test as well as interview.
Exam Pattern for the Post of General Manager
The selection process for the post of General Manager (General, Depot, Movement, Accounts, Technical, Civil Engineering and Electrical Mechanical Engineering) comprises online test, interview and training, whereas the selection process for General Manager (Hindi) comprises online test and interview.
Scheme of Online Test for Phase 1 and Phase 2
The online test will be conducted in two phases i.e. Phase 1 and Phase 2. Phase 1 is common for all irrespective of the post. The exam pattern of the Phase 1 online test is given in the table below.

Points to Remember: Phase 1 Online Test
- Phase 1 online test will be of objective type comprising multiple choice questions (MCQs)
- Each question will carry 1 mark.
- There will be negative marking. 1/4th of the mark assigned to the question will be deducted for each wrong answer.
- Marks obtained in Phase 1 will not be included to determine the final merit ranking.

Points to Remember: Phase 2 Online Test
-
- Paper-I is common for all posts.
- Online tests for Paper – I & Paper – II and Paper – III & Paper IV will be held in single sitting.
- Paper-I (Duration – 90 minutes) (120 Marks):
-
- 120 Multiple Choice Questions (MCQs) of General Aptitude comprising Reasoning, Data Analysis, Computer Awareness, General Awareness, Management and Current Affairs for the post of Manager (General / Depot /Movement / Accounts / Technical / Civil Engineering / Electrical Mechanical Engineering).
- Paper-II (Duration – 60 minutes) (120 Marks):
-
- 60 Multiple Choice Questions on General Accounting and Finance for candidates applying for Manager (Accounts)
OR
- 60 Multiple Choice Questions on Agriculture, Food Science and Technology, Agricultural Engineering & Bio Technology for candidates applying for Manager (Technical)
OR
- 60 Multiple Choice Questions on Civil Engineering / Electrical Mechanical Engineering for candidates applying for Manager (Civil Engineering / Electrical Mechanical Engineering).
